What is Community Cooperative?
Community Cooperative is a dedicated nonprofit organization situated in Washington, D.C. Their primary mission is to empower entrepreneurs and organizations that are committed to fostering the cooperative economy. They accomplish this by providing essential resources such as funding, training, workshops, and networking opportunities. The organization has spearheaded various initiatives, including the Francesco Collaborative, which has facilitated multiple Livable Future workshops and cultivated a network of 50 cooperative leaders for ongoing collaboration. Community Cooperative has also organized numerous community-building forums and educational events, including a trip to North Carolina to learn from a worker cooperative ecosystem. They have developed resources like case studies featuring alternative economy leaders to foster a community of practice within Catholic philanthropy and the solidarity economy movement.
What are the reviews and ratings of this charity?
Charity Navigator Rating: 71%, Two-Star out of Four Star rating
Community Cooperative has received a two-star rating from Charity Navigator, indicating a fair level of accountability and financial health. The organization's score reflects a strong program expense ratio of 97.65%, suggesting that a significant portion of their resources is directed towards their programs rather than administrative costs. However, the lack of financial statements and various policy documents on their website raises concerns about transparency and governance.
The nonprofit benefits from a strong governance structure, with 80% of its board members being independent. This high level of independence in board members is a positive aspect, contributing to oversight and accountability. Additionally, the organization has demonstrated no material diversion of assets, indicating a commitment to proper stewardship of resources.
Despite these strengths, there are notable limitations, particularly in the areas of financial documentation and policy disclosures. The absence of key documents such as financial statements, a whistleblower policy, and a conflict of interest policy on their website may hinder trust and transparency for potential donors and stakeholders. Moving forward, addressing these gaps could enhance Community Cooperative's overall rating and public perception.

Is Community Cooperative legitimate?
Community Cooperative is a legitimate nonprofit organization registered as a 501(c)(3) entity. Community Cooperative submitted a form 990, which is a tax form used by tax-exempt organizations in the U.S., indicating its operational transparency and adherence to regulatory requirements. Donations to this organization are tax deductible.

Mission Statement of Community Cooperative
Community Cooperative, as an organization, is committed to supporting entrepreneurs and organizations striving to progress the cooperative economy. They achieve this by connecting them to essential resources such as funding, training, workshops, networks, and tools necessary for their success. The cooperative economy refers to businesses and initiatives owned and managed collectively by their members, promoting equality and shared decision-making. Community Cooperative's mission is to be a catalyst for this movement, fostering a community of practice among leaders in Catholic philanthropy and the solidarity economy movement. They do this by organizing educational forums, facilitating workshops, and building resources to empower these entrepreneurs and organizations. By connecting and supporting these individuals and groups, Community Cooperative aims to contribute to the growth and success of the cooperative economy.
